You are correct not a new one in that bunch. Some are months old... damn them for trying to pass off old shots. Just make some new videos with gameplay footage or get a demo out, please.
We all know how good it looks. Now let us see how it plays. I will be just as happy with some larger high res gameplay footage as I would be with a demo. Though a demo would be sweet...